I know you've heard this a thousand times, but it is SO, SO, SO critical to drink all of your water post op. 12 days after a hugely successful surgery I landed myself back in the hospital for the last 3 days because I was dehydrated (elevated heart rate) and experiencing extreme pain. They tried 11 times to get an IV in & couldn't so they finally had to put in a central line to get fluids in me. I was subject to 3 days of every kind of test under the sun to try to find out why I was in so much pain. The didn't find anything major, but suspect it was due in part to the dehydration. After 3 days on fluids & pain killers, the pain dissipated & I got to come home. The hospital I was at has a fantastic staff, but it was still a miserable & completely avoidable situation. I will NEVER, EVER miss drinking all of my fluids again. It's good to be back home & the fun news is that I had lost 26 lbs in the 2 weeks since my surgery (I gained 3 when I was in the hospital this week, but I don't mind at all since it was much needed fluids).
